    rheumatoid arthritis is very common. it invariably effects hands and feet. fingernails are not effected directly but rheumatoid arthritis causes painful noduled under the skin. these nodules in small joints of hands cause deformities in fingers, most common being swan neck and boutonniere deformity. in the after effects of these deformities cause nails to look damaged because of lack of nutrition and under use of fingers. hope that answers the question.
